body { 
	margin:20px 0 0 0;
	padding:0;
	overflow-y:scroll;
	font:normal 1em "Trebuchet MS",Arial,sans-serif;
	background:#BFBFBF;
	color:#ccc;
}
* {
	outline:none;
}
a,a:link,a:visited { 
	display:block;
	outline:0; 
	text-decoration:none;
	color:#0000ee;
}
a, img {
	border:0;
}
ul {
	margin:0;
	padding:0;
	list-style-type:none;
}
input[type=text],input[type=password],textarea {
	background:#fff url('images/shadow.gif') repeat-x left top;
}
.clear {
	float:none;
	clear:both;
	height:0;
	width:0;
}
.hidden {
	visibility:hidden;
}
#shadowsTop,
#shadowsBottom {
	width:990px;
	height:5px;
	margin:0 auto;
}
#shadowsTop {
	background:#BFBFBF url('images/shadow_top.png') no-repeat 0 0;
}
#shadowsBottom {
	background:#BFBFBF url('images/shadow_bottom.png') no-repeat 0 0;
}
#siteContent {
	width:980px;
	margin:0 auto;
	padding:0 5px;
	background:#666;
}
#header {
	width:980px;
	padding-bottom:22px;
	background:transparent url('images/content_top.png') no-repeat scroll bottom left;
}
#logo,
#logoPompeDeCaldura,
#logoIncalzirePardoseala,
#logoSobePePeletiLemneTermoseminee {
	width:980px;
	height:200px;
}
#logo {
	background:transparent url('images/logo.jpg') no-repeat 0 0;
}
#logoPompeDeCaldura {
	background:transparent url('images/logo_pompe.jpg') no-repeat 0 0;
}
#logoIncalzirePardoseala {
	background:transparent url('images/logo_pardoseala.jpg') no-repeat 0 0;
}
#logoSobePePeletiLemneTermoseminee {
	background:transparent url('images/logo_lemne.jpg') no-repeat 0 0;
}
#headerMenu {
	width:980px;
	height:29px;
	background:#111;
	border-top:1px solid #444;
}
#headerMenu ul li {
	float:left;
	width:160px;
	height:23px;
	margin:6px 0 0 30px;
}
#headerMenu ul li a {
	text-align:center;
	color:#999;
	height:23px;
	font-size:13px;
	line-height:24px;
	background:#333 url('images/menubg.png') no-repeat 0 0;
}
#headerMenu ul li a:hover {
	color:#E0CCB7;
	background-color:#B90000;
}
#footer {
	padding-top:2px;
	width:980px;
	height:51px;
	text-align:center;
	font-family:Arial,Tahoma,Verdana,sans-serif;
	font-size:11px;
	background:transparent url('images/content_bottom.png') no-repeat scroll 0 0;
}
#footerCopyright {
	height:20px;
	line-height:20px;
}
#validatorPlaceholder {
	height:31px;
	width:980px;
}
#promovareGoogle {
	float:left;
	padding-top:5px;
	height:31px;
	margin-left:250px;
}
#validator {
	background:transparent url('images/valid-xhtml11.png') no-repeat scroll 0 0;
	display:block;
	height:31px;
	margin-left:60px;
	width:88px;
}
#mainContent {
	height:100%;
	background:transparent url('images/contentbg.png') repeat-y scroll 0 0;
}
#boxLeft {
	float:left;
	width:160px;
	padding-bottom:5px;
	margin-bottom:5px;
	background:transparent url('images/boxbg.png') no-repeat scroll 10px bottom;
}
#boxLeft ul {
	margin:0 10px;
	background:#fff;
}
#boxLeft ul li {
	padding:3px 0 3px 8px;
}
#boxLeft ul li a {
	font-size:14px;
	color:#000;
}
#boxLeft ul li a:hover,
#boxLeft ul li .active,
#boxLeft ul li ul li .active {
	color:#990000;
}
#boxLeft ul li ul li a {
	display:inline;
}
#content {
	float:left;
	width:815px;
	margin-left:5px;
	text-align:justify;
	padding-bottom:50px;
}
#content h1 {
	font-family:verdana;
	font-size:23px;
	font-weight: bold;
	text-align:center;
	margin-top:0;
	color:#fff;
}
#energySystem {
	height:27px;
	background:transparent url('images/energy_system.png') no-repeat scroll top center;
}
#solutiiComplete {
	width:735px;
	height:485px;
	margin:15px 0 0 40px;
	background:transparent url('images/solutii_complete.png') no-repeat scroll 0 0;
}
#energySystemPM {
	height:27px;
	background: transparent url('images/blocks_image_1_1.png') no-repeat scroll top center;
}
#politicaDeMediu {
	width:780px;
	height:240px;
	margin:15px 0 0 20px;
	background:transparent url('images/blocks_image_0_1.png') no-repeat scroll 0 0;
}
#content p {
	padding:0 50px;
	font-size:15px;
	font-family:Verdana,sans-serif;
}
#garantiaCalitatii {
	width:660px;
	height:120px;
	padding-right:0;
	float:left;
}
#svalan {
	width:120px;
	height:120px;
	background: transparent url('images/blocks_image_4_1.png') no-repeat 0 0;
	margin-right:30px;
	float:right;
}
#references h1 {
	height:auto;
	visibility:visible;
	font-size:27.45px;
	font-weight:bold;
	letter-spacing:1px;
	margin:-10px 0 0 15px;
	text-transform:uppercase;
}
#references p {
	padding:0;
}
.referintePoze {
	float:left;
	width:144px;
	height:183px;
	background-color:#757575;
	padding:5px;
	margin-left:30px;
}
.referintePoze p {
	margin:0;
	text-align:center;
}
#contact {
	height:30px;
	padding:0px 0px 50px 0px;
	background: transparent url('images/contact.png') no-repeat scroll top center;
}
.contactTelefon {
	height:18px;
	padding: 0px 0px 13px 20px;
	margin-left:20px;
	background:transparent url('images/telefon1.png') no-repeat scroll left center;
	line-height:normal;
	font-size:14px;
}	
.contactTelefon2 {
	height:18px;
	padding: 0px 0px 13px 20px;
	margin-left:20px;
	background:transparent url('images/telefon2.png') no-repeat scroll left center;
	line-height:normal;
	font-size:14px;
}	
.contactTelefon3 {
	height:18px;
	padding: 0px 0px 13px 20px;
	margin-left:20px;
	background:transparent url('images/telefon3.png') no-repeat scroll left center;
	line-height:normal;
	font-size:14px;
}			
.contactMail {
	height:18px;
	padding: 0px 0px 13px 20px;
	margin-left:20px;
	background:transparent url('images/mail.png') no-repeat scroll left center;
	line-height:normal;	
}
.contactMail a {
	display:inline;
	color:	#ACC7E7;
	text-decoration:underline;
	font-size:14px;
}
.contactMail a:hover{
	color:#B5CBE9;
	text-decoration:underline;
}		
#indexLeft {
	width:279px;
	font-family: Verdana;
	font-size: 12px; 
	padding:30px 10px 20px 10px;	
	margin-left:10px;
}
#indexLeft2 {
	width:291px;
	font-family: Verdana; 
	font-size: 12px; 
	padding:30px 0px 20px 10px;
	margin-left:10px;
}
#harta{
	width:470px;
	height:340px;
	padding:0;
	margin-left:20px;
	float:left;
}
#produseLeft {
	width:438px;
	float:left;
}
#produseLeft p {
	padding:0;
	margin-left:20px;
	font-size:15px;
}
#produsePoza {
	float:left;
	width:122px;
	margin:60px 0px 0px 180px;
}	
#pompeObiect,
#pompeObiect object {
	width:660px;
	height:440px;
}
#pompeObiect {
	margin:0 auto;
}
#panouriObiect,
#panouriObiect object {
	width:660px;
	height:500px;
	margin:0 auto;
}
#panouriObiectOpc,
#panouriObiectOpc object {
	width:780px;
	height:500px;
	margin:0 auto;
}
#pardoseala {
	width:755px;
	padding-left:20px;
	float:left;
}
#pardoseala p {
	font-family: verdana,sans-serif;
	font-size:17px;
	text-align:justify;
	padding:12px 0 0 20px;
}
.sobeLemne{
	width:715px;
}
.textSobe {
	float:left;
	width:488px;
}
.textSobe p{
	font-family: Tahoma;  
	font-size: 16px; 
	line-height: normal;
	text-align:justify;
	margin-top:50px;
	padding-right:0;
}
.poza1Lemne{
	float:right;
	width:172px; 
}
#productPage {
	padding:0 20px 0 20px;
}
#productPage h1 {
	font-size:20px;
	font-family:"Verdana",sans-serif;
}
#productDescription {
	padding:10px;
	text-align:left;
}
#productGallery {
	float:right;
	margin:0 20px 0 15px;
}
#productDescription p {
	padding:0 10px;
}
#productGalleryImgBig,
#productGalleryImgBig img {
	width:200px;	
}
#productGallerySmall {
	width:200px;
	height:58px;
}
#productGallerySmall img {
	float:left;
	width:47px;
	height:38px;
	margin:9px 0 0 1px;
	border:1px solid #ccc;
	vertical-align:top;
	cursor:pointer;
}
#termoseminee {
	display:block;
	margin:0 auto;
}
.termoseminee em {
	font-weight:bold;
	font-style:normal;
}
.pagination {
	margin:0 0 0 190px;
	padding:0 0 10px 0;
}
.pagination a {
	display:inline;
	color:#ACC7E7;
	text-decoration:underline;
	font-size:0.9em;
}
.pagination a:hover {
	text-decoration:none;
	color:#9BA5B4;
}
#produse #main {
	margin:0 auto 50px auto;
}
#produse {
	margin:0 0 0 10px;
}
#produse img {
	display:block;
}
.produseList {
	float:left;
	margin:10px;
}
#content #produse .produseList p {
	padding:0;
}
#energySistem {
	font-size:25px;
	color:#CCCCCC;
	font-weight:bold;
	letter-spacing:1px;
	margin-bottom:3px;
	padding-left:28px;
}
#prezentare {
height:10px;
}
#textMediu {
	width:715px;
}
.productBackground {
   left:-40px;
   position:relative;
   height:300px;
   width:780px;
   background:transparent url('images/exoairpbanner.jpg') no-repeat;
}
.productBackground2 {
   left:-40px;
   position:relative;
   height:300px;
   width:780px;
   background:transparent url('images/exoairbanner.jpg') no-repeat;
}
.metoda {
	font-family: Arial,Verdana,Helvetica,sans-serif; 
	font-style: normal;
	font-size: 13.5px;
	font-weight: bold;
	padding-top:50px;
}
.pozaText {
	width:715px;
	margin-bottom:50px;
}
.pozaInstalari {
	width:222px;
	float:left;
}
.textInstalari {
	width:353px;
	float:right;
	font-family: Tahoma; 
	font-weight: normal;
	font-size: 15px;
	padding-right:50px; 
}
#pageContent404 {
	padding-left:15px;
}
#pageContent404 a {
	display:inline;
}
#footerLinks {
	padding-top:5px;
}
#footerLinks a {
	display:inline;
}
